What is international express mail service?

What is international express mail service?

USPS Priority Mail Express International is a fast and cost-effective way to send packages up to 70 lbs. to over 190 countries. Deliveries sent using Priority Mail Express International service arrive at the destination address in 3–5 business days and include free pickup right from your door.

Who offers express mail?

United States Postal Service (USPS)
The United States Postal Service (USPS) provides Priority Mail Express for domestic U.S. delivery, and offers two international Express Mail services, although only one of them is part of the EMS standard. One is called Priority Mail Express International and the other service is called Global Express Guaranteed (GXG).

Is EMS and USPS the same?

USPS Priority Mail Express International and USPS EMS mean the same thing. The former is how the service is called within the US, while the latter is a term commonly used abroad.

Is USPS International Express Mail guaranteed?

Global Express Guaranteed® (GXG®) service is the fastest USPS® international shipping option: Ships up to 70 lbs (some countries have lower weight limits) to about 180 countries (with next-day delivery to many places in Canada). Date-certain delivery with a money-back guarantee2.

Which carrier is cheapest for international shipping?

USPS
To conclude, the cheapest international shipping options are: Typically, it’s USPS because they offer international shipping rates far cheaper than UPS and FedEx. Using UPS and FedEx to ship internationally without a business account can be really costly, with rates almost being 3x higher than USPS.

What’s the difference between priority mail and express mail?

Priority Mail Express is the upgraded version of Priority Mail. Express Mail is the faster, more reliable version of Priority Mail – but for about 3x the price. If a package absolutely must arrive on time, though, you might want to use Express.

Who delivers EMS in USA?

The EMS service in the United States of America is Priority Mail Express International, part of the United States Postal Service which is the United States of America’s designated universal postal service provider, supporting customers, businesses and communities worldwide.
